On the other hand, if you only have the coordinate of a single point on the line segment, say $(2.33,4.67)$, then you can still resort tothe point-slope form, which in this case becomes $y=(x-2.33)+4.67$. In fact, by adjusting the degree of the polynomialto any other positive realnumber, we can provide a reasonable fit to a surprising number ofcurvy segments as well: In fact, by applying horizontal or vertical reflections (e.g., $-(x-1.56)^4 + 6.78$, $[-(x-1.56)]^{1.5} + 6.78$) to a polynomial vertex form, we can usually bend the resulting graph to any direction we want. For regionssuch as that of an ellipse, acircle or aplane, the coloring can be sometimes done by changing the $=$ sign in the equation into $\le$.
